a chemist added 17.8g of salt to 150.0 ml of a salt solution of unknown density. the resulting solution had a final volume of 165.9 ml and a density of 1.22 g/ ml. what was the density of the original salt solution?

Take the initial grams of salt added to the solution and that + the density youre trying to find, lets say d(salt) * 150ml, because thats the volume of the solution and that should equal 1.22g/ml*165.9ml because that is ending grams of solution. so the equation will be 17.8g + d(salt) * 150 = 1.22g/ml * 165.9ml. so then d(salt) = ((1.22g/ml * 165.9ml) - 17.8g) / 150)

You need to know the mass, let's call it M, of the original solution. You back-calculate it from the density of the new solution:

(M + 17.8 grams) / (165.9 mL) = 1.22 g/mL

Step 1: Solve for M
M = (1.22 * 165.9) - 17.8 grams = 184.598 grams

Step 2: Divide M by the original volume to get the original density, D:
D = 184.598 grams / 150.0 mL = 1.231 g/mL
